How Nebest 2.5mg Tablet works:
Cardioslow 2.5mg tablets are a cardioselective beta-blocker, targeting the heart to reduce heart rate and dilate blood vessels, thereby improving the heart's pumping efficiency.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CAUTION
Use of Nebest 2.5mg Tablet with alcohol requires careful consideration.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Use of Nebest 2.5m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ential benefits against any ris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ice before taking this medication.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Administration of Nebest 2.5m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Available human data indicate pot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king a 2.5mg Nebest tablet could re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Individuals with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Nebest 2.5mg tablets. Dosage modification for Nebest 2.5mg t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with hepatic impairment should use Nebest 2.5m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ician before use. Nebest 2.5mg tablets are contraindicated in patients with severe liver disease.
What if you forget to take Nebest 2.5m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Nebest 2.5mg Tablet dose, take it immediately. If, however, your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
